What about cookies?
Our site uses cookies
(very small files that are sent by us to your computer or other access device)
which we can access when you visit our site in future.
There are four types
of cookies:
Website
functionality cookies: these cookies
enable you to browse the website and use our features such as shopping baskets
and wish lists
Website analytics
cookies: we use these cookies to
measure and analyze how our customers use the website. This allows us to
continuously improve our website and your shopping experience.
Customer preference
cookies: when browsing or shopping
online, the website will remember preferences you make (for example your user
name, language or location). This makes your browsing experience simpler,
easier and more personal to you.
Targeting cookies
or advertising cookies: these cookies
are used to deliver adverts relevant to you. In addition, they limit the number
of times you see an advertisement as well as helping us measure the
effectiveness of our advertising campaigns.
By using our
website you agree that we can place these types of cookies on your device and
access them when you visit the site in the future.
If you want to delete
any cookies that are already on your computer, please refer to the help and
support area on your internet browser for instructions on how to locate the
file or directory that stores cookies.
Information on
deleting or controlling cookies is available at www.aboutcookies.org. Please
note that by deleting our cookies or disabling future cookies you may not be
able to access certain areas or features of our site.

2. Definitions
2.1. The following definitions
apply to PD protection:
2.1.1. "Personal
data": data which relates to a living individual who can be identified a)
from that data or, b) from that data and other information in our possession or
likely to come into our possession).
2.1.2. "Data
subject": an individual who is the subject of PD. Data subjects have legal
rights in relation to handling and processing of their PD.
2.1.3."Operator" a
person who (either alone or jointly with other persons) determines the purpose
for which, and the manner in which, any PD is to be processed. They have a
responsibility to establish practices and policies in line with the Law.
2.1.4."Data
processors" any person, other than an employee of the Operator) who
processes PD on behalf of an Operator, i.e. third parties that process or
handle PD on our behalf.
2.1.5."Processing"
any activity that involves the use of PD. It includes obtaining, recording or
holding the data, or carrying out any operation or set of operations on the
data including organizing, amending, retrieving, using, disclosing, erasing or
destroying. Processing also includes transferring PD to third parties.
2.1.6. "Sensitive
Personal data" includes information about a person's racial or ethnic
origin, political opinions, religious or similar beliefs, trade union
membership, physical or mental health,condition,sexual life, or about the
commission of, or proceedings for, any offence committed or alleged to have
been committed by that person, the disposal of such proceedings or the sentence
of any court in such proceedings. Sensitive Personal data can only be processed
under strict conditions, and usually requires the express consent of the Data
Subject.
